LONG JIV , THE TIE-SPLITTER ,
It It donbtfal whether a raoro tcrtlblo
or agonizing position can be conceived
for n human being than to bo compassed
around by fire , every nvonno of otcapo
hatred bj the devouring clement , and
nothing ahead but the horrible certainty
of bolng roasted alive , moro or has tlovr-
Ij according to the nature of the sur
roundings. Ono generally associates the
Idea of the most fatal and hopeless con
flagrations with buildings ; but fraught aa
the burning of a largo hotel or theatre
may bo with doiperato situation , there
are occasional Initancos In the free air
and under the open canopy of heaven
which may match any fiery ordeal ever
bounded by four walls. Nor have wo to
look so far as the broad plains of Texas
or Ha adjacent territories for Instances
like those. California sometimes sup *
piles situations which , while they may
lack the grandeur of dramatic breadth
of the pralrlo fire , with Its hards of
fleeing buffaloes , Its loiguts of blazing
grasses , and Its desperate horsemen ,
nevorthohss Involvu conditions of terror
and peril comparable , within cltcum-
scrlbcd limits , to those evoked by the rod
demon of the prairlo.
The north of the Qualola river , which
divides Sonoma from Mendoclno county ,
la ono of the principal logging centers of
the state. The high blntls overhanging
the stream ou cither sldo merge , in tnelr
tntn into steep slopes , reaching back into
Interior altitudes covered with red wood
forests , and In many places rendered nl-
moat impassible by thick undergrowth or
brush known In the vernacular by the
generic term chaparral.
Ono sultry afternoon , not many sum
mers ago , the lodgers end mill bands In
Harmon's mills wcro taking their cus
tomary noontide hour of rest before re
suming work. The mill and cabins
where the men llvo are built upon sorao
mo to than usually level bench land shelv
ing from the river bank , whllo above and
beyond the country slopes nwny Into can-
ona Dili mountain ranges moro or loss
denuded of timber In proportion to their
accessibility , and hero and there , cover
ed in tracts sometimes of many hundred
acres In extent , with dense shrub growth
and chaparral through which the way
farer baa to work a slow and tortuous
passage , keeping in view the general
direction ho desires to travel in , and .
pushing his way between or around the
clamp * or masses of brush as boat ho can.
Now and again biro patches of a few
roda In extent break tno monotony of the :
nlldernees of chaparral ; but these era the
3xceptlons , and not the rule.
